Pleo unboxing, er, hatching -- photos and video

- Pleo's skin is rubbery-sticky (a little like the soles on a brand new pair of Cons). We can totally see this thing feeling like a dinosaur.
- The motors on this thing are loud. Like, kind of distractingly loud. Yet somehow it remains ineffably adorable. You just want to take care of the little bugger.
- You hatch it early on by flipping its power switch and petting it until it awakens from its deep, late-Jurassic-era slumber.
- Jury's still out on the Tim Allen-esque grunting noises.
- Ugobe PR let us know that the first version of Life OS (the software that powers Pleo) isn't really set up to "evolve" as it was supposed to, but there will be new versions of Live OS in 2008, which will enable behavioral optimizations and that "evolution" thing.
- There will be an SDK! Take that, Aibo. Poor, poor Aibo, dead as a dino--never mind.
- Despite having a massive, heavy NiMH battery pack, it's only 2200mAh;
More specs
- Camera-based light detection navigation
- Eight body sensors: head, chin, shoulders, back, legs
- Four foot switches, two mics, two speakers
- Orientation sensor and mouth IR detector
- Two 32-bit processors (central and image processing)
- Four 8-bit motor coprocessors
- 14 motors, 100 gears
- USB and SD
